Go to to learn more! Purpose: The role of Branch Maintenance is primarily two-fold. First, to be a great Nucor Rebar Fabrication team member who demonstrates high levels of ownership in everything they do. Second is to ensure the success of the team by SAFELY performing Preventative and Corrective maintenance on steel fabrication equipment and systems as well as proposing and implementing solutions to challenges in the steel making process and business. You will support the fabrication division of Nucor Rebar Fabrication with machine repair, maintenance and troubleshooting. Assist the safety team in the design, development and/or installation of machine guards and safety devices. Advise Branch Manager in machine purchasing and installationBasic Job Functions:
  • Must adhere to Nucor Rebar Fabrication’s safety programs and standards.
  • Demonstrate conduct consistent with Nucor Rebar Fabrication’s vision and values.
  • Perform routine maintenance to ensure safe and optimum functioning equipment, systems and processes.
  • Troubleshoot, repair, and modify equipment to maintain workplace safety and production efficiency.
  • Generate parts lists and labor time estimates for maintenance and repairs.
  • Train key shop teammates on new equipment and/or modifications to existing equipment.
  • Maintain repair records.
  • Other duties as assigned by Supervisor
Safety is the most important part of all jobs within Nucor; therefore, candidates must be able to demonstrate the ability to initiate, lead, and uphold safety policies, practices, procedures, and housekeeping standards at all times.Minimum Requirements:
  • Legally authorized to work in the United States without company sponsorship now or in the future.
  • Minimum two years’ experience working on hydraulic, pneumatic and electrical maintenance and repairs
  • Ability to read and interpret schematic diagramsPreferences:
  • 2 or more years working experience in an industrial plant
  • 2-year degree in mechanical/electrical or related field
  • AC & DC motor knowledge and experience
  • VFD knowledge and experience
  • Power transformer knowledge and experience
  • Programmable Logic Controller knowledge and experience
  • Formal electrical safety knowledge and experience
  • Experience in operation of forklift, mobile crane, and/or other mobile equipment
  • Vendor coordination experience
  • Root cause analysis experience
  • Preventative maintenance scheduling experiencePhysical Demands:
  • Heavy lifting may be necessary
  • Working conditions may be noisy, dusty, hot, coldSpecial Demands:
  • Extended hours may be required
  • Occasional travel may be required
  • Must be familiar with and adhere to Nucor and OSHA safety standards
